Foopah Wrote:The 9 in Offense is for Archane knowledge since he is more AP? As for Runes: 9 Insight, 9 Clarity, 9 Focus and 3 Potency. I've been reading lately that 9 Force may be the way to go instead of Focus. I don't have enough IP to buy them up yet, so I haven't had a chance to try that out.

ok so thats magic pen, some sort of mana regen, cooldown reduction and ap quints. I understand cost is a factor, but just going to give you some ideas where cost is not a factor. Your runes are more set up for an ap taric build, but from the few screenshots ive seen posted you only build support/tanky items. Either build is fine, just some runes are going to help more than other depending on what you are building.

AP taric would use 9/0/21, runes similar to yours and build ap, notably an early deathcap.

Support/tank taric would use an item build close to what you have but would go 0/9/21 and use something like armor reds, armor or mana regen yellows, magic resist blues and health or movespeed quints.
